Paranoia
Thoughts ran around her mind like a lost puppy
She could not get them out
They screamed, “This is my domain!”
They were engraved into her skull permanently

She sought comfort
She could not find
She could not see or think
Her mind was a blank canvas

Isolated from the world, she waited
Shadows rolled in like the dark fog of death
They forced their way into her mind
Her eyes opened, but she saw nothing

Tears came pouring down like a hailstorm
All she could hear were hushed screams
They echoed in the hallways of her mind
She was mute for all eternity
